Why it’s Critical That you Reference Check Your VC

Both Sides of the Table

So my first advice is not to rush in the fund raising process. How do you then reference check your VC to be sure that you’ve chosen a good firm and partner? Get a reference list - Most entrepreneurs do almost no reference checks or at least do them very informally. Not so in venture capital.

What I Would Look for When Choosing a VC – Knowing What I Know Now?

Both Sides of the Table

I had an enjoyable conversation this morning with a young team straight out of college this morning and they were calling to ask advice on how to approach fund raising (angels vs. VCs, how to select a VC, etc.) If I were looking at which VCs to choose I would reference strongly for which ones are supportive in good times and bad.
